Getting There

  • Driving

    If you are driving, head towards the center of Kotor. From any point in Bay of Kotor, follow the signs for Kotor and park at one of the public parking lots near the Old Town. The closest public parking lot is located at Trg 1. Decembar, which is about a 10-minute walk from the Maritime Museum. From the parking lot, walk towards the Old Town entrance, then continue straight until you reach Trg Bokeljske mornarice. The museum is located at 391 Trg Bokeljske mornarice.

  • Public Transportation

    If you prefer to use public transportation, take a bus that runs from nearby towns such as Tivat or Herceg Novi to Kotor's main bus station. Upon arrival at the Kotor bus station, exit and walk towards the Old Town, which is approximately a 15-minute walk. Navigate through the streets of the Old Town towards the main square. Once you reach Trg Bokeljske mornarice, look for the Maritime Museum at 391 Trg Bokeljske mornarice.

  • Walking

    For those already in the Old Town of Kotor, the Maritime Museum is easily accessible on foot. Simply make your way to the main square, Trg Bokeljske mornarice, where the museum is located. If you are starting from the Kotor Fortress, head down the steps toward the Old Town and then follow the street signs directing you to Trg Bokeljske mornarice.

Discover more about Maritime Museum

The Maritime Museum in Kotor stands as a testament to the town's deep-rooted maritime history, offering visitors an engaging glimpse into the life and times of sailors, traders, and shipbuilders who once navigated the Adriatic Sea. Housed in a charming historical building, the museum features an impressive collection of maritime artifacts, including ancient navigational tools, ship models, and even original documents that chronicle Kotor's seafaring legacy. Each exhibit is meticulously curated, providing insights into the region's role in maritime trade and naval conflicts throughout the centuries. As you wander through the various galleries, you'll encounter stories of exploration and adventure that shaped not only Kotor but also the wider Adriatic region. The museum's interactive displays make it an ideal destination for families, as children can engage with the exhibits in a hands-on manner, fostering a love for history and the sea. Additionally, the museum often hosts temporary exhibitions and educational workshops, enriching the visitor experience and connecting the past to present maritime issues. After visiting the museum, take a leisurely stroll along the picturesque waterfront, where the stunning views of the fjord and surrounding mountains provide a beautiful backdrop to reflect on your maritime journey. The Maritime Museum is open daily, with extended hours during the summer months, making it accessible for tourists eager to dive into the sea-faring tales of Kotor.
